[ITB] - Cultural Center Custodial Services
INVITATION TO BID
CUSTODIAL SERVICES
Sealed bids will be received by the Village of Royal Palm Beach, Florida at the office of the Village Clerk, located at 1050 Royal Palm Beach Blvd, Royal Palm Beach, Florida 33411 for subject project until 3:00 PM local time Wednesday, August 30, 2023 then opened publicly at that time.
PROJECT: Custodial Services
PROJECT DESCRIPTION: Project consists of general custodial services including the setting up and tearing down for events taking place in the Royal Palm Beach Cultural Center on an as needed basis Friday and Saturday nights.

Bids must be accompanied by a Bid Security in the form of a certified bank check made payable to the Owner, or a Bid Bond. The amount of the security shall not be less than five (5) percent of the Bidder's total price indicated in Bid Form if the Bid exceeds $50,000.00.
MANDATORY PRE-BID CONFERENCE and site visit to be held on Wednesday, August 23 2023 at 2:00 PM at the Royal Palm Beach Cultural Center, 150 Civic Center Way, Royal Palm Beach, FL 33411.
In accordance with F.S. 287.133 (2) (a), persons and affiliates who have been placed on the convicted vendor list may not submit bids, contract with, or perform work (as a contractor, supplier, subcontractor or consultant) with any public entity (i.e. Village of Royal Palm Beach) in excess of Thirty-Five Thousand Dollars (or such other amount as may be hereafter established by the Florida Division of Purchasing in accordance with F.S. 287.017) for a period of 36 months from the date of being placed on the convicted vendor list.
